config CLI commands

system accprofile

Use this command to add access profiles that control administrator access to FortiBridge features.
Each administrator account must include an access profile. You can create access profiles that deny
access to or allow read only, write only, or both read and write access to FortiBridge features.
Command syntax pattern
config system accprofile
edit <profile-name_str>
set <keyword> <variable>
end
config system accprofile
edit <profile-name_str>
unset <keyword>
end
config system accprofile
delete <profile-name_str>
end
get system accprofile [<profile-name_str>]
show system accprofile [<profile-name_str>]
Keywords and variables
admingrp {none | r | rw | w} Control administrator access to FortiBridge administrator
loggrp {none | r | rw | w}
sysgrp {none | r | rw | w}
sysshutdowngrp {none | r |
rw | w}

Description
accounts and access profiles.
none deny access.
r read only access.
rw read write access.
w write only access.
Control administrator access to log and alert email settings.
none deny access.
r read only access.
rw read write access.
w write only access.
Control administrator access to system configuration settings.
none deny access.
r read only access.
rw read write access.
w write only access.
Control administrator access to system shutdown, system,
reboot, and firmware upgrade functions.
none deny access.
r read only access.
rw read write access.
w write only access.
